MacDermid Alpha Electronics Solutions Announces the Acquisition of H. K. Wentworth Group
May 5, 2021 | MacDermid Alpha Electronics SolutionsEstimated reading time: 1 minute
MacDermid Alpha Electronics Solutions, a leading global supplier of specialty chemicals and materials used in the semiconductor fabrication, semiconductor packaging, and printed circuit board fabrication and assembly markets announced that it has acquired H.K. Wentworth Group, owner of the Electrolube & AF brands.
“We are very excited to announce this acquisition. H. K. Wentworth Group has a long history of providing innovative and high-quality materials used in the electronics industry,” said Joe D’Ambrisi, Executive Vice President and Head of Electronics of MacDermid Alpha Electronics Solutions. We believe that H. K. Wentworth Group’s product lines, customer relationships, and resources will reinforce our position as a leading supplier to the industries we serve, and will allow us to more efficiently deliver a wider range of complementary, enabling solutions to our customers. With this acquisition, MacDermid Alpha will continue to be well-situated to capitalize on the many emerging trends in the electronics industry. We view this important acquisition as an excellent step to position the business for continued growth as we work with customers to solve their assembly challenges.”
This acquisition is aligned with MacDermid Alpha’s strategic goals and priorities, namely, to drive growth through the delivery of innovative, value added solutions and services into the global electronics industry. H. K. Wentworth Group’s leading products and development initiatives will amplify the already strong programs in the MacDermid Alpha pipeline and will enable continued focus on high growth segments, such as automotive, medical, consumer electronics and 5G communications.
